MORE ENDORSEMENTS POUR IN FOR GOV. ODODO AS WORKPLACE SECURITY TEAM TAKES SENSITIZATION TO ADAVI LGA

…Adavi, Okehi Workers Pledge Double Votes for Tinubu and Ododo in 2027
The wave of support for Governor Ahmed Usman Ododo continued on Thursday as workers in Adavi and Okehi Local Government Areas openly endorsed the Governor and President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for a second term, describing their leadership as pro-worker and people-oriented.
The endorsement came during the ongoing statewide Workplace Security and Workers’ Welfare Campaign, led by the Special Adviser to the Governor on Labour Matters, Comrade Onuh Edoka.
In Adavi, workers received the team with excitement, while in Okehi, the atmosphere was equally charged with solidarity songs and appreciation for the Ododo administration.
Addressing the gathering in Adavi, the Director of Local Government, the Chairman of NULGE in the area, Comrade Shaibu Yakubu, and the Senior Special Assistant on Labour, Kogi Central, TV Hon. Badams Kadri, all commended Governor Ododo for prioritizing workers’ welfare.

In Okehi, the Chairman of the Medical and Health Workers Union, Comrade Asuku Adeiza, the DLG Abdullahi Abdullahi, and the Kogi State NULGE President, Comrade Muhammad Sanusi Inyanya, also spoke in glowing terms about the Governor.
Comrade Inyanya described the visit as a moment of celebration, saying Governor Ododo has placed workers’ welfare on the front burner. He praised the massive turnout of workers and said it was a clear sign of joy and acceptance of the administration.
The labour leaders unanimously noted that the Governor has touched workers’ lives positively through prompt salary payment, implementation of the new minimum wage, and other welfare packages. They pledged to double their votes for both Governor Ododo and President Tinubu in the coming general elections.
Various women groups were also on ground to entertain guests with cultural displays, adding colour to the sensitization exercise.
In his remarks, Comrade Onuh Edoka thanked the workers for their support and urged them to remain security conscious in their workplaces and communities. He said the Workplace Security Campaign is aimed at protecting jobs, consolidating welfare gains, and ensuring continuity of good governance.
The sensitization in Adavi and Okehi marks another major step in the campaign’s tour across Kogi State as government continues to engage workers at the grassroots on safety, welfare and political continuity.
